As a community of disciples of Jesus Christ, Holy Angels parishioners are committed to continuing the Lord's work and making Him known to all.  We accept the challenge to be a community dedicated to worship, education, service, caring for each other, and mutual respect.  We foster growth and welcome change while embracing our Catholic traditions.
